The Critical Role of Communication in General Contracting

In the complex landscape of general contracting, seamless communication between contractors and clients is paramount. Misunderstandings or gaps in information can lead to costly delays, rework, and eroded trust. Establishing clear communication protocols from the outset not only streamlines project execution but also enhances client satisfaction and loyalty.
Effective communication is the cornerstone of every successful construction project.

Common Pain Points in Contractor-Client Communication

Clients often express frustration when left in the dark about project progress, unexpected changes, or budgetary shifts. These pain points typically stem from inconsistent updates, unclear documentation, or lack of a centralized communication platform. Addressing these issues early can significantly reduce friction and foster a more collaborative project environment.
  • Lack of real-time project updates
  • Unclear documentation of changes or decisions
  • Difficulty accessing project information
  • Delayed responses to client inquiries
  • Misalignment of expectations

Establishing Robust Communication Protocols: Best Practices

A proactive approach to client communication involves more than periodic check-ins. Leading general contractors are implementing structured communication plans that define frequency, channels, and escalation paths for project updates. These protocols ensure all stakeholders remain informed and empowered to make timely decisions.
  • Define communication frequency (daily, weekly, milestone-based)
  • Utilize centralized platforms for document sharing and updates
  • Set clear escalation procedures for urgent issues
  • Assign dedicated points of contact for client queries
  • Document all decisions and changes transparently

Leveraging Technology for Enhanced Transparency

Innovative construction management software and cloud-based collaboration tools have revolutionized the way contractors interact with clients. These technologies provide real-time visibility into project schedules, budgets, and deliverables, minimizing ambiguity and fostering a culture of transparency.
Technology ToolKey Benefit
Cloud-Based Dashboards24/7 access to project status
Mobile Communication AppsInstant updates and approvals
Document Management SystemsCentralized and secure file sharing
Video ConferencingRemote site walkthroughs and meetings

Cultivating Trust Through Transparent Reporting

Transparent reporting builds client confidence and reduces the likelihood of disputes. By providing detailed, easy-to-understand reports on progress, budget, and quality metrics, contractors can demonstrate accountability and reinforce their commitment to client objectives.
Transparency in reporting transforms clients from passive observers to active partners in the construction process.

Encouraging Two-Way Feedback and Continuous Improvement

Open channels for client feedback enable contractors to address concerns before they escalate and identify opportunities for service improvement. Regularly soliciting input not only enhances project outcomes but also strengthens long-term relationships.
  • Schedule periodic feedback sessions
  • Implement digital surveys post-milestone
  • Actively resolve client concerns in real-time
  • Incorporate client suggestions into future protocols

Future Trends: AI and Predictive Communication in Construction

Artificial intelligence and predictive analytics are poised to further transform client communication in general contracting. Automated alerts, sentiment analysis, and predictive scheduling can anticipate client needs and deliver proactive insights, setting new standards for project transparency and responsiveness.
The future of client communication lies in anticipating needs before they arise.
